Understanding the Components of Jeep Wheels and Tires

Jeep Wheels

Jeep wheels serve as the foundation for your tires, providing structural integrity and aesthetic appeal. Key aspects include:

  • Material: Most jeep wheels are crafted from aluminum alloys or steel. Aluminum alloy wheels are lightweight, offer better heat dissipation, and allow for intricate designs, whereas steel wheels are stronger and more durable under harsh conditions.
  • Size: Wheel diameter and width influence ride comfort, handling, and clearance. Larger wheels often accommodate bigger tires suitable for off-roading but may impact ride quality and fuel efficiency.
  • Offset and Backspacing: These measurements determine how far the wheel sits relative to the suspension, affecting clearance and the vehicle's stance.

Jeep Tires

Tires are critical for traction, safety, and ride comfort. Selecting the right tire involves understanding:

  • Type: All-terrain, mud-terrain, highway, or specialty tires designed for specific driving conditions.
  • Size: Appropriately matched with your wheels, often denoted by metric or imperial sizing (e.g., 35x12.50R17).
  • Tread Pattern: Determines traction, noise level, and wear characteristics, crucial for off-road versus on-road driving.
  • Construction: Radial or bias-ply, with radial tires being more common for modern jeeps due to enhanced ride quality and durability.

How to Choose the Perfect Jeep Wheels and Tires for Your Off-Roading Needs

Assess Your Terrain and Driving Conditions

Identifying the primary terrain—rocky trails, muddy tracks, sandy dunes, or paved roads—is vital. For example, mud-terrain tires excel in loose, muddy conditions but produce more noise on highways, whereas all-terrain tires offer versatility for mixed environments.

Match Size with Your Vehicle's Capabilities

Upsizing your wheels and tires can enhance ground clearance and traction but may require modifications such as lift kits or wheel well trimming. Consult manufacturer specifications or professional installers to avoid situations like rubbing or adverse effects on driveability.

Prioritize Durability and Performance

Invest in reputable brands that use quality rubber compounds and construction methods. Higher-grade tires tend to offer better puncture resistance and longer tread life, ensuring your jeep wheels and tires withstand tough off-road challenges.

Expert Tips for Installing and Maintaining Jeep Wheels and Tires

Proper Installation is Key

Professional installation guarantees balanced, secure fitting, preventing issues like vibrations or uneven wear. Ensure that the tires are properly mounted, the wheels are torqued to manufacturer specifications, and alignment is verified afterward.

Routine Inspection and Maintenance

Regularly check for signs of damage, uneven wear, or punctures. Maintain proper inflation pressure as recommended by the manufacturer to optimize traction, fuel economy, and tire longevity. Rotating tires every 5,000 to 7,000 miles is crucial for even wear, especially in off-road use.

Seasonal and Off-Road Considerations

Switching to appropriate tires for different seasons or terrains prolongs tire life and enhances safety. Use mud-terrain tires for off-road expeditions and revert to highway tires for daily commuting.
